MulaiMulai sekarang secara gratis

Analisis data eksploratif dengan xarray

Xarray memudahkan pekerjaan dengan data multidimensi, seperti halnya pandas memudahkan pekerjaan dengan data tabular. Yang terbaik, Xarray dapat menggunakan Dask di latar belakang untuk membantu Anda memproses data dengan cepat dan efisien.

Anda mendapat tugas untuk menganalisis himpunan data cuaca Eropa lebih lanjut. Sekarang setelah Anda memahami cara menggunakan Xarray, Anda akan mulai dengan melakukan analisis data eksploratif.

xarray telah diimpor untuk Anda sebagai xr.

Latihan ini adalah bagian dari kursus

Pemrograman Paralel dengan Dask di Python

Lihat Kursus

Petunjuk latihan

  • Dengan fungsi open_zarr() milik Xarray, buka himpunan data "data/era_eu.zarr".
  • Dengan metode .isel() pada DataSet, pilih indeks ke-0 pada koordinat time.
  • Pilih variabel 'temp' dari indeks ke-0 ds_sel dan plot pada ax1.
  • Pilih variabel 'precip' dari indeks ke-0 ds_sel dan plot pada ax2.

Latihan interaktif praktis

Cobalah latihan ini dengan menyelesaikan kode contoh berikut.

# Open the ERA5 dataset
ds = ____.____("____")

# Select the zeroth time in the DataSet
ds_sel = ds.____(____=____)

fig, (ax1, ax2) = plt.subplots(1,2, figsize=(8, 3))

# Plot the zeroth temperature field on ax1
____[____].____(ax=____)

# Plot the zeroth precipitation field on ax2
____[____].____(ax=____)
plt.show()
Edit dan Jalankan Kode